Usage Instructions

  • Application Rate: Use 0.16ml per liter of water throughout the plant’s life cycle.

  • Mixing: Add to your nutrient mix after adjusting pH and before watering.

  • Frequency: Apply with every watering or reservoir refresh.

  • Storage: Store in a cool, dry area. Shelf life exceeds two years.
